Understanding Your Dog's Needs: The Foundation of Treat Selection
Before diving into specific treat recommendations, it's crucial to understand your dog's individual needs. Consider their age, breed, size, activity level, and any allergies or dietary restrictions. A tiny chihuahua will have different nutritional requirements than a Great Dane, and a senior dog needs treats that support joint health. Always check the ingredient list to avoid any potential allergens, such as wheat, soy, corn, or dairy. Consult with your veterinarian if you have any concerns about your dog's dietary needs.
Types of Dog Treats: A Delicious Variety
The market offers a plethora of dog treats, each with its unique characteristics and benefits. Here are some popular categories:
1. Biscuits/Cookies: The Classic Choice
These are the quintessential dog treats, often baked and available in various flavors and textures. Look for biscuits made with whole grains, lean protein sources (like chicken or beef), and minimal added sugar. Avoid biscuits with artificial colors, flavors, or preservatives. Brands like Wellness and Blue Buffalo offer excellent options in this category.
2. Chews: For Teeth and Entertainment
Chews offer a fantastic way to keep your dog entertained while also promoting dental health. Different types of chews cater to different chewing styles and preferences.
Rawhide: While popular, rawhide chews can pose a choking hazard if swallowed in large pieces. Choose only reputable brands and supervise your dog closely.
Bully Sticks: These all-natural chews made from dehydrated beef pizzle are highly digestible and provide long-lasting chewing satisfaction. They are a great option for aggressive chewers.
Dental Chews: These are specifically designed to help remove plaque and tartar buildup. Look for chews with the Veterinary Oral Health Council (VOHC) seal of approval.
Nylabones: These durable nylon chews are designed to last and are a good option for powerful chewers. They are not digestible, so monitor your dog to prevent them from consuming large pieces.
3. Soft Chews: A Gentle Delight
Soft chews are ideal for dogs with sensitive teeth or those who prefer a softer texture. They are often made with meat, poultry, or fish and are a great way to incorporate extra protein into your dog's diet. Many brands offer soft chews enriched with vitamins and minerals.
4. Training Treats: Small, Convenient, and Rewarding
Training treats should be small, easy to break, and highly palatable to encourage positive reinforcement during training sessions. Look for treats that are low in calories and easily digestible.
5. Frozen Treats: A Refreshing Summer Snack
Frozen treats are a perfect way to cool your dog down on a hot day. You can make your own by blending fruits (like bananas or blueberries) with yogurt and freezing the mixture in ice cube trays or popsicle molds. Commercially available frozen treats are also readily available.
Ingredients to Look For (and Avoid)
When selecting dog treats, prioritize whole, natural ingredients. Look for treats with:
Real meat or poultry as the first ingredient.
Whole grains (like oats or brown rice).
Fruits and vegetables (like carrots or apples).
Limited or no artificial colors, flavors, or preservatives.
Avoid treats with:
By-products.
Artificial sweeteners (like xylitol, which is toxic to dogs).
Excessive sugar.
Fillers (like corn syrup).

Treats as Part of a Balanced Diet
Remember, treats should only constitute a small percentage (around 10%) of your dog's daily caloric intake. Overfeeding treats can lead to weight gain and other health problems. Incorporate treats into your dog's routine as rewards for good behavior or as a special snack, not as a replacement for a balanced diet.
